Job Summary
The Senior Director of Finance will serve as a key strategic leader ensuring financial discipline across Defense, Motorsports, and Mobility business units.
This role requires overseeing all aspects of financial planning, reporting, controls, and performance management while leading a high-performing finance team.
The position offers the opportunity to advance digital transformation through automation and analytics to enhance reporting accuracy and insight generation.
